    19 March 2011

    The Department of Defense announced today the deaths of two soldiers who were supporting Operation Enduring Freedom. They died March 19 in Kandahar province, Afghanistan, of wounds suffered when they were allegedly shot with small arms fire by an individual from a military security group. The incident is under investigation. They were assigned to the 4th Squadron, 2nd Stryker Cavalry Regiment, Vilseck, Germany.

    Killed were:

    Cpl. Donald R. Mickler Jr., 29, of Bucyrus, Ohio;

    Pfc. Rudy A. Acosta, 19, of Canyon Country, Calif.

    19 March 2011

    The Department of Defense announced today the death of a soldier who was supporting Operation Enduring Freedom.

    Staff Sgt. Mecolus C. McDaniel, 33, of Fort Hood, Texas, died March 19 in Khowst province, Afghanistan, of wounds suffered when insurgents attacked his unit with an improvised explosive device and small arms fire. He was assigned to the 6th Squadron, 4th Cavalry Regiment, 3rd Brigade Combat Team, 1st Infantry Division, Fort Knox, Ky.

    England

    Pvt. Daniel Steven Prior

    From: Peacehaven, Sussex
    Age: 27
    Unit: Company D, 2nd Battalion, The Parachute Regiment
    Died: March 18, 2011

    Died on March 18, 2011, at Queen Elizabeth Hospital in Birmingham, England, of wounds sustained on March 16, 2011, when a roadside bomb detonated near his patrol in the Nahr-e Saraj district of Helmand province.

    20 March 2011

    The Department of Defense announced today the death of a Marine who was supporting Operation Enduring Freedom.

    Staff Sgt. James M. Malachowski, 25, of Westminster, Md., died March 20 while conducting combat operations in Helmand province, Afghanistan. He was assigned to the 2nd Battalion, 8th Marine Regiment, 2nd Marine Division, II Marine Expeditionary Force, Camp Lejeune, N.C.

    18 March 2011

    The Department of Defense announced today the death of a soldier who was supporting Operation Enduring Freedom.

    Master Sgt. Jamal H. Bowers, 41, of Raleigh, N.C., died March 18 at Camp Lemonier, Djibouti, as a result of a non-combat related incident. He was assigned to the 6th Battalion, 4th Military Information Support Group, U.S. Army Special Operations Command, Fort Bragg, N.C.

    21 March 2011

    The Department of Defense announced today the death of a soldier who was supporting Operation New Dawn.

    Cpl. Brandon S. Hocking, 24, of Seattle, Wash., died March 21 in As Samawah, Iraq, when enemy forces attacked his unit with an improvised explosive device. He was assigned to the 87th Combat Sustainment Support Battalion, 3rd Sustainment Brigade, 3rd Infantry Division, Fort Stewart, Ga.

    22 March 2011

    The Department of Defense announced today the death of a sailor who was supporting Operation Enduring Freedom.

    Petty Officer 1st Class Vincent A. Filpi III, 41, of Fort Walton Beach, Fla., died March 22 as a result of a non-combat related incident. Filpi was assigned to USS Enterprise as an aviation ordnanceman. Enterprise is currently deployed to the Fifth Fleet area of responsibility conducting operations in support of Operation Enduring Freedom.
